葛兰岱尔高性能3D/BIM/GIS渲染引擎快速二开示例Demo及源码V2.0版本发布!

142 阅读3分钟

为了更好地让广大开发者迅速掌握葛兰岱尔高性能3D/BIM/GIS轻量化渲染引擎的的API,快速开发出符合需求场景的数字孪生功能,葛兰岱尔在原有二开示例demo及引擎API调用源码的基础上,推出了快速二开示例demo及源码V2.0版本。

快速二开示例demo及源码V2.0版本相比之前的版本优化了以下几点能力:

一、免安装

无需安装葛兰岱尔BIM/GIS/ 3D轻量化引擎 ,即可快速运行二次开发示例Demo。下载后,仅需简单两步,即可在本地轻松运行:

  1. 双击图示exe文件即可运行后台api接口服务

  1. web端可使用nginx、iis、http-server等任意web服务器启动

示例为IIS挂载设置

快速二开示例demo支持Windows、Linux操作系统部署。

二、更丰富的功能示例

相比之前的示例Demo版本,2.0版本的快速二次开发示例Demo提供了更为丰富多样的功能示例(还会持续更新增加),如下图所示:

WebGL渲染版本:

服务器端渲染版本:

并提供了引擎示例功能的入口Portal门户:

葛兰岱尔2D/3D/BIM/GIS高性能渲染引擎—WebGL渲染版本部分示例功能截图如下:

葛兰岱尔2D/GIS/BIM/3D渲染引擎—服务器端渲染版本部分示例功能截图如下:

三、采用VUE3框架的前端源码参考

快速二开示例demoV2.0版本的功能,前端代码均基于当前最主流的VUE3版本,采用Vue3 + Ant Design框架;后端接口代码基于.net6 + sqlsugar。

前后端功能划分明确、代码注释丰富及清晰。

【前端vue3引擎API调用示例功能源码】

【后端接口示例源码】

小贴士:

葛兰岱尔2D/3D/BIM/GIS高性能引擎,不论WebGL版本还是服务器端渲染版本,二次开发不限制平台和语言,前端使用Vue、React或其他框架均可以,后端.net、Java、PHP或其他任何语言框架也均可以。

四、提供合模功能

通过灵活设置偏移、旋转、校正等参数,实现多模型位置的精确对齐,并输出合模结果,可直接应用于实际项目中,有效减少开发代码量,提升项目开发效率。

未来葛兰岱尔会提供更多模型处理功能,例如材质美化,场景中增加车辆、人流、植物等三维组件。

快速二开示例demo及源码V2.0版本下载地址:(www.glendale.top/Lightweight…

PS:

如何将快速二开示例demo中的模型替换为自己的2D/3D/BIM/GIS模型呢?

那就需要下载安装葛兰岱尔高性能2D/3D/BIM/GIS渲染引擎评测版了,请登录葛兰岱尔官网(www.glendale.top),按区域联系我公司销售人员获取!